Sugar Snap Peas are crunchy, fresh, and easy to cook perfectly every time with this simple, 5-ingredient, stovetop cooking method.
Share:
Ingredients
- 1 pound sugar snap peas
- 3 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 3 cloves garlic , minced
- 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1/4 teaspoon pepper
Instructions
- In a large skillet add 1/4 cup water and the snap peas on high heat and bring to a boil, cooking for 3 minutes.
- Remove snap peas and water, wiping dry with paper towels and add in the butter and garlic, stirring and cooking until fragrant before adding in the snap peas, salt and pepper and tossing to combine.
